The Vietnam Telecommunications Department, acting on behalf of Japanese publishers like Kodansha and Shueisha, began blocking domestic ISP access to Nettruyen. The response? Nettruyen simply changed its domain.

Each time an ISP blocked an IP address, the site moved to a new registry in the Cayman Islands or Russia. For the average user, nothing changed except typing a new ".net" instead of ".com."

While the platform provides immense value to readers, it operates in a complex legal and ethical landscape. As an aggregator, it often hosts content that is translated by fan groups (scanlation), which sometimes puts it at odds with official copyright holders.

Despite these challenges, the platform's economic impact is undeniable. Industry analysts note that high-traffic sites like NetTruyen can generate significant revenue through advertising, highlighting the massive demand for digital reading material in the Vietnamese market. At its core, Nettruyen (often stylized as NetTruyen) is a Vietnamese manga aggregator site. Launched in the early 2010s, it allowed users to read thousands of manga titles—from One Piece and Naruto to obscure isekai webtoons—for free, without an account.

But calling it just an “aggregator” undersells it. Nettruyen’s interface was clean, fast, and mobile-friendly before that was the industry standard. Chapters updated within hours of Japanese or Korean releases. The comment section was legendary—a chaotic blend of memes, passionate debates, and spoiler warnings.

Sort of. The original team behind the site reportedly disbanded. However, copycats and "successor" sites (with names like NetTruyen Plus, NetTruyen ID, NetTruyenZZ) popped up within days. But none replicated the original’s database quality or community feel.

As of late 2025, the original Nettruyen—the one you remember—is effectively dead. What remains are clones with aggressive pop-up ads, missing chapters, and broken comment sections.
